Melbourne International Arts Festival takes on a slightly metal edge this year, with the screening of ?Heavy Metal in Baghdad?, a feature length documentary that follows the Iraqi heavy metal band Acrassicauda from the fall of Saddam Hussein in 2003 to the present day.
To celebrate the screening of the documentary, organisers have put together a small gig after the screening that showcases some quality black metal and doom metal music in the form of
Ruins (Tas) and
Black Cobra (USA).
